Japanese Culture on display for Sakura

On Saturday, April 18, the Redlands Japanese Cultural Center hosted its first Sakura Festival at Escape Brewery on Stuart Street.

People were treated to traditional Taiko drumming, judo and jujitsu performances with weapons, and a kimono demonstration: the cultural meaning behind it, and a demonstration as to how to correctly put one on.

In addition, they held an origami workshop (the art and technique of paper folding) and bonsai presentations.
